About 15 Drummond Avenue
15 Drummond Avenue is a three-bedroom mid-terrace house in Romford (RM7 7EH). It has a recorded floor area of 89 m² (around 958 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1930-1949 and council tax band C. The latest certificate (December 2024) shows a D (score 58), a step below the typical UK home. When first surveyed in February 2018 the rating was F, the property has climbed 2 bands since. Between certificates, hot-water efficiency went from Very Poor to Good, lighting went from Average to Very Good and main heating went from Very Poor to Good; while roof efficiency dropped from Average to Very Poor. The recommended improvements would push it to C (score 78).
It changed hands recently, sold July 2025 for £440,000. Across 2018–2025, sale prices on this property compounded at 5.1% per year. On a £-per-square-foot basis, the last sale (£459/sq ft) was about 34.1% above the typical sold price in the postcode.
